{Najaf: Al Furat News} The leader of the Sadr movement, Muqtada al-Sadr, announced, on Wednesday, his support for the prestige of the state and his stance on the role of the United Nations in early parliamentary elections.
Al-Sadr said in a press conference from Najaf, “We support the prestige of the state and the need to preserve the prestige of the state from any party,” stressing his refusal to attack the security forces, stressing “strengthening the army and police and defending them.”
He added, “We support reformist demonstrations on the condition that they be peaceful,” pointing out, “We accept international supervision of the elections, provided that other countries do not interfere.”
He concluded his speech by saying, “We will not accept the return of any corrupt to the premiership,” stressing that “normalization with Israel is forbidden, we do not accept it, and we will not allow it even on our blood.”
